To all and sundry, I've recently made some changes to the Maple pages
available via WWW, as follows:

1) Pointers to other sites with Maple info.
2) The ability to perform searches for Maple technical reports
   against an electronic database.
3) An online table-of-contents for the MSWS '93 proceedings.
   I've sent requests to various publishers asking for permission
   to do this with other Maple books, so more ToC's should be
   appearing in the near future.
4) Named anchors in the "Maple Books in English" page, so that it is
   possible to create links pointing at a particular book entry.
5) A summary, examples, literature pointers, and math-oriented explanations
   for the 'powseries' package.  I hope to add comparable HTML pages for
   other Maple packages in the near future, so I'd be interesting in
   getting feedback from people to hear what they think of this one.
   Send comments to msug@mit.edu.

The top-level URL remains the same, ie:

	http://web.mit.edu/afs/athena.mit.edu/software/maple/www/home.html
